Deschamps unworried

Afp
Wednesday, October 10, 2012

PARIS - France coach Didier Deschamps warned there was no worry in his camp ahead of a tough 2014 World Cup qualifier against world champions Spain despite an injury crisis and the suspension of defender Mapou Yanga Mbiwa.

Anzhi Makhachkala's Lassana Diarra has picked up a back injury to join Rio Mavuba and Abou Diaby on the injury list ahead of Saturday's friendly against Japan and the Spain tie on October 16 in Madrid.

Diarra will be replaced by Paris Saint Germain midfielder Clement Chantome, and Deschamps is confident his side have what it takes to match their Group I rivals.

"There is no worry, there's a reality," said Deschamps.
